Leaders to continue talks on Cabinet reshuffle

The Taoiseach and Tánaiste will resume talks on the renewal of the Government and the Cabinet reshuffle later today.

Enda Kenny and Joan Burton have so far kept advisors from the discussions.

Both are understood to have gone through key priorities and have yet to agree on any reshuffle.

That is not now expected before tomorrow, partly because Finance Minister Michael Noonan is in Brussels on Government business until this evening.

Meanwhile, the outgoing Cabinet will meet for the final time this morning.
